Iatrogenic trauma to the thorax.

C O Ovenfors

    Journal of Thoracic Imaging
    |July 1, 1987
    PubMed
    Summary

    Iatrogenic thoracic injuries are common in critically ill patients. Early diagnosis via chest radiography can detect complications from procedures like overpressure ventilation, preventing serious conditions such as pneumothorax.

    Area of Science:

    • Medical Imaging
    • Pulmonology
    • Critical Care Medicine

    Background:

    • Increasingly sophisticated medical treatments for critically ill patients lead to more frequent iatrogenic (medically caused) damage to the thorax.
    • Simple radiologic procedures like chest radiography and fluoroscopy are crucial for diagnosing silent complications.

    Purpose of the Study:

    • To highlight the diagnostic role of radiography in identifying iatrogenic thoracic complications.
    • To emphasize the link between overpressure ventilation and lung injury.
    • To underscore the importance of follow-up radiography after invasive procedures.

    Main Methods:

    • Review of radiologic findings in critically ill patients.
    • Analysis of experimental evidence on lung damage from overpressure ventilation.
    • Discussion of complications associated with common medical devices and procedures.

    Main Results:

    • Overpressure ventilation can cause lung damage, including interstitial emphysema, at pressures as low as 40 cm H2O.
    • Chest radiography can reveal early signs of iatrogenic lung injury, such as perivascular air collections.
    • Placement of various tubes, catheters, and devices can lead to serious complications.

    Conclusions:

    • Chest radiography is vital for early detection of iatrogenic thoracic complications in critically ill patients.
    • Modification of respirator settings is necessary to prevent barotrauma and related issues.
    • Regular follow-up chest imaging is essential after invasive procedures to monitor for complications.
